Approaches for Fostering Positivity
An effective strategy for fostering positivity is practicing gratitude. Taking time each day to think about the aspects you are grateful for can change your mindset to focus on the positive aspects of life. This could include keeping a gratitude journal where you jot down three items you appreciate every day, from the little joys to meaningful achievements. Research shows that regularly acknowledging what we are appreciative of can enhance mental well-being and lead to increased life satisfaction.
Another strategy is to practice mindfulness and meditation. These practices help align your mind and encourage a clearer perspective on obstacles. By paying attention to the current moment and monitoring your thoughts without judgment, you can lessen negative thinking patterns and cultivate a more optimistic outlook. Even just a few minutes of mindfulness each day can considerably impact your overall mindset and emotional state.
Additionally, surrounding yourself with encouraging influences can greatly enhance your ability to cultivate positivity. This includes building relationships with positive friends and family, consuming inspirational content, and reducing exposure to negative news or toxic social media. By building an environment brimming with support and upliftment, you strengthen a healthier mindset that fosters positivity in your daily life.
